Burned Out Bulbs Make Your Blinkers Go Faster

There are a few reasons that this frustrating phenomenon can occur, but 95% of the time, it’s a burned-out exterior light. Other reasons include a poor connection to a bulb, moisture inside the light assembly, and general electrical gremlins. So, if this is happening to you, turn on your blinker to the fast side, get out of your vehicle, and check the front and back end. If all lights appear functional, try switching on the high beams. Also, make sure to step on the brakes and have someone check for you. Something stable and heavy will work if you don’t have a helper. Just make sure to put the car in park first.

How to Fix It

Luckily, changing a light bulb in a car is quite easy. Make sure the vehicle is off, disconnect the battery, and pop out the light assembly (this is the most difficult part). Then it’s just a matter of pulling out the old bulb and slotting in a new one. While it might seem intimidating, its not much different that changing a bulb in your house or apartment.
